Output 299fea0690a2e43dc7f59bcaccb030237c507a65386364cef43cf3e274aebc84:1

value
707256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 184d8e0e283c85a871b337735e822db39ac0a60f OP_EQUAL
address
33uX3krJ27bT86CMs6AzouDPBh5HcX6s9q
transaction
299fea0690a2e43dc7f59bcaccb030237c507a65386364cef43cf3e274aebc84
confirmations
315356
spent
true